Login in the site to get the full usage of the playlists. Player is not visible to non-logged users. Fortunately, on this page you can play all songs of the playlist in sequence.

Now is playing:

Play Songs Listen to all songs from the current Top 100 Chart subsequently. If you pick up particular chart entry and click the button "PLAY", delivering of the playlist will continue playing out next song automatically.

Playlist Filters:

#1 MZ "Engarrafado Feliz" - Twenty Fingers

11 days on # 1 was last day # 1 is the peak

#2 MZ "Fala Na Minha Cara" - Twenty Fingers

12 days on # 2 was last day # 2 is the peak

#3 MZ "Vou Ficar Aqui" - Twenty Fingers

12 days on # 3 was last day # 3 is the peak

#4 MZ "Kuni Vulombe" - Justino Ubakka

15 days on # 4 was last day # 1 is the peak

#5 MZ "Rivais" - Twenty Fingers

266 days on # 6 was last day # 1 is the peak

#6 MZ "Vem" - Tamyris Moiane

6 days on # 7 was last day # 5 is the peak

#7 MZ "Eu Sou Da Baía" - Az Khinera

102 days on # 5 was last day # 1 is the peak

#8 MZ "Coração Na Mesa" - Twenty Fingers

598 days on # 13 was last day # 4 is the peak

#9 MZ "Julieta" - Twenty Fingers

266 days on # 11 was last day # 2 is the peak

#10 MZ "Sorria Para Mim" - Twenty Fingers & Twenty Fingers

962 days on # 12 was last day # 1 is the peak

#11 MZ "Hololololo" - Mr. Bow

691 days on # 8 was last day # 1 is the peak

#12 MZ "Julieta" - Nelson Freitas & Twenty Fingers

165 days on # 9 was last day # 1 is the peak

#13 MZ "Angave Mani" - Justino Ubakka

293 days on # 10 was last day # 1 is the peak

#14 MZ "Dona Do Meu Coração" - Professor Lay

110 days on # 14 was last day # 1 is the peak

#15 MZ "Falta De Respeito" - Twenty Fingers

647 days on # 15 was last day # 1 is the peak

#16 MZ "Sentido Proibido" - Twenty Fingers

605 days on # 16 was last day # 5 is the peak

#17 MZ "221" - Aklo

220 days on # 22 was last day # 1 is the peak

#18 MZ "Não Casei Para Separar" - Tamyris Moiane

501 days on # 19 was last day # 1 is the peak

#19 MZ "Meu Critério" - Professor Lay

15 days on # 18 was last day # 1 is the peak

#20 MZ "Rosita" - Twenty Fingers

626 days on # 17 was last day # 1 is the peak

#21 MZ "Together Forever" - Melony & Twenty Fingers

566 days on # 23 was last day # 1 is the peak

#22 MZ "Verdadeiro Amor" - Twenty Fingers

498 days on # 24 was last day # 4 is the peak

#23 MZ "Ni Nyoxile" - Marllen

585 days on # 20 was last day # 2 is the peak

#24 MZ "Jackpot" - Tamyris Moiane

399 days on # 28 was last day # 1 is the peak

#25 MZ "Como Não Amar" - Az Khinera

222 days on # 27 was last day # 9 is the peak

#26 MZ "Como Eu Demorei" - Tamyris Moiane & Button Rose

82 days on # 29 was last day # 1 is the peak

#27 MZ "A Fila Andou" - Professor Lay

233 days on # 35 was last day # 2 is the peak

#28 MZ "Wasala Wasala" - Mr. Bow

504 days on # 21 was last day # 1 is the peak

#29 MZ "Me Chularam" - Valter Artístico

518 days on # 32 was last day # 4 is the peak

#30 MZ "O Meu Deus É Bom" - Mr. Bow

211 days on # 30 was last day # 2 is the peak

#31 MZ "Doshaburi" - Kzm

689 days on # 40 was last day # 1 is the peak

#32 MZ "Mbilu Ya Mina Yi Happy" - Mr. Bow

861 days on # 25 was last day # 1 is the peak

#33 MZ "Nilangue Wena" - Lourena Nhate

441 days on # 26 was last day # 6 is the peak

#34 MZ "Girar Moeda" - Filomena Maricoa & Tamyris Moiane

910 days on # 34 was last day # 1 is the peak

#35 MZ "Já Não Há Amor" - Professor Lay

387 days on # 31 was last day # 1 is the peak

#36 MZ "Mpelele" - Professor Lay

170 days on # 38 was last day # 1 is the peak

#37 MZ "Amém" - Valter Artístico

23 days on # 39 was last day # 1 is the peak

#38 MZ "Mstwten Alnabda" - Marllen

516 days on # 36 was last day # 3 is the peak

#39 MZ "Único" - Tamyris Moiane

765 days on # 46 was last day # 1 is the peak

#40 MZ "Hitwa Kuvava" - Mr. Bow

746 days on # 41 was last day # 1 is the peak

#41 MZ "Falhei" - Professor Lay

318 days on # 37 was last day # 1 is the peak

#42 MZ "Eu Sou Daqui" - Pontas De Lança

725 days on # 45 was last day # 1 is the peak

#43 MZ "X I V O T S O N G U A" - Cleyton Da Drena

96 days on # 33 was last day # 4 is the peak

#44 MZ "Doshaburi Remix" - Kzm

665 days on # 53 was last day # 1 is the peak

#45 MZ "Muleza" - Mr. Bow

375 days on # 44 was last day # 1 is the peak

#46 MZ "Mete Pausa" - Twenty Fingers

332 days on # 49 was last day # 5 is the peak

#47 MZ "Última Lágrima" - Dom Kevin

575 days on # 48 was last day # 8 is the peak

#48 MZ "Xita Vuya" - Lourena Nhate

885 days on # 43 was last day # 1 is the peak

#49 MZ "Maria & José" - Cleyton David & Tamyris Moiane

893 days on # 55 was last day # 1 is the peak

#50 MZ "Dó Ré Mi Fá Sol Lá Si" - Twenty Fingers

508 days on # 51 was last day # 1 is the peak

#51 MZ "Maçã Ya Eva" - Cleyton Da Drena

452 days on # 42 was last day # 2 is the peak

#52 MZ "Partir Bacia" - Messias Maricoa

347 days on # 54 was last day # 9 is the peak

#53 MZ "Sagging My Jeans" - Kzm

174 days on # 64 was last day # 1 is the peak

#54 MZ "Forever Young" - Kzm

620 days on # 68 was last day # 1 is the peak

#55 MZ "Não É Qualquer" - Classic Nova

316 days on # 47 was last day # 29 is the peak

#56 MZ "Tamyris Moiane" - Cleyton David & Tamyris Moiane

274 days on # 57 was last day # 1 is the peak

#57 MZ "Pray For Moz" - Nikotina Kf & Djunny Beatz

159 days on # 61 was last day # 4 is the peak

#58 MZ "Kholwa" - Justino Ubakka

44 days on # 50 was last day # 4 is the peak

#59 MZ "Kateka" - Yazy

100 days on # 66 was last day # 12 is the peak

#60 MZ "Corromper" - Messias Maricoa

143 days on # 60 was last day # 5 is the peak

#61 MZ "Ricaria" - Valter Artístico

683 days on # 78 was last day # 3 is the peak

#62 MZ "Masseve" - Marllen

902 days on # 58 was last day # 1 is the peak

#63 MZ "Vida" - Laylizzy

249 days on # 69 was last day # 2 is the peak

#64 MZ "Trauma" - Kzm

271 days on # 90 was last day # 1 is the peak

#65 MZ "Smash Hit" - Jp The Wavy & Dj Chari & Kzm

325 days on # 74 was last day # 1 is the peak

#66 MZ "Carta Aberta Ao Meu Pai" - Dama Do Bling

15 days on # 67 was last day # 7 is the peak

#67 MZ "Vão Agir" - Messias Maricoa

95 days on # 62 was last day # 1 is the peak

#68 MZ "Julieta Remix" - Nelson Freitas & Twenty Fingers

158 days on # 63 was last day # 5 is the peak

#69 MZ "Podes" - Hernâni

1719 days on # 70 was last day # 1 is the peak

#70 MZ "Call My Family" - Hernâni

908 days on # 76 was last day # 2 is the peak

#71 MZ "Yita Suka" - Liloca

863 days on # 52 was last day # 1 is the peak

#72 MZ "Papa Na Mamana" - Justino Ubakka

29 days on # 59 was last day # 18 is the peak

#73 MZ "Amar-Te" - Cleyton David & Tamyris Moiane

565 days on # 94 was last day # 1 is the peak

#74 MZ "Chora Mais" - Valter Artístico

1025 days on # 73 was last day # 1 is the peak

#75 MZ "Decepcionado" - Twenty Fingers

336 days on # 72 was last day # 6 is the peak

#76 MZ "Muarwelani" - Messias Maricoa

651 days on # 71 was last day # 10 is the peak

#77 MZ "Peixe Fora Da Água" - Rei Bravo

23 days on # 81 was last day # 3 is the peak

#78 MZ "Lyasuka" - Dama Do Bling

15 days on # 56 was last day # 9 is the peak

#79 MZ "Quem Pôs A City A Queimar?" - Laylizzy

105 days on # 87 was last day # 6 is the peak

#80 MZ "Inocente Contra Inocente" - Mr. Bow

195 days on # 77 was last day # 1 is the peak

#81 MZ "Escolhe Teu Azar" - Hernâni

1593 days on # 85 was last day # 1 is the peak

#82 MZ "Trabalho" - Cleyton David

440 days on # 83 was last day # 1 is the peak

#83 MZ "Corno" - Messias Maricoa

1213 days on # 86 was last day # 1 is the peak

#84 MZ "Hoje" - Liloca

393 days on # 89 was last day # 14 is the peak

#85 MZ "Falta De Respeito" - Twenty Fingers

365 days on # 79 was last day # 9 is the peak

#86 MZ "Madzukutani" - Justino Ubakka

8 days on # 65 was last day # 8 is the peak

#87 MZ "Reciproco" - Twenty Fingers

278 days on # - was last day # 5 is the peak

#88 MZ "Não Duvida" - Hernâni

288 days on # 80 was last day # 1 is the peak

#89 MZ "Utani Landza" - Yazy

457 days on # - was last day # 6 is the peak

#90 MZ "Moçambique Melhor" - Twenty Fingers

127 days on # - was last day # 2 is the peak

#91 MZ "Deixar O Mundo" - Sidof Davi

270 days on # 96 was last day # 16 is the peak

#92 MZ "Baby Baby" - Kheid Naldo

879 days on # - was last day # 5 is the peak

#93 MZ "Quarter Milli" - Laylizzy

1018 days on # - was last day # 1 is the peak

#94 MZ "Brenda" - Reinaldo Maricoa

279 days on # 84 was last day # 10 is the peak

#95 MZ "Irmão De Trincheira" - Rei Bravo

432 days on # 93 was last day # 1 is the peak

#96 MZ "Coroa Dos Cornos" - Cleyton David

906 days on # 95 was last day # 2 is the peak

#97 MZ "Pwresha" - Hernâni

1492 days on # - was last day # 1 is the peak

#98 MZ "Shooter" - Hernâni

967 days on # - was last day # 1 is the peak

#99 MZ "Tanani" - Marllen

1373 days on # - was last day # 1 is the peak

#100 MZ "Novinha" - Tamyris Moiane

746 days on # - was last day # 1 is the peak